Capabilities

Aerodynamics and Hydrodynamics

AMA provides all levels of aerodynamic and hydrodynamic design and analysis ranging from basic engineering methods to advanced CFD calculations. The software packages, coupled with AMA’s experience analyzing complex fluid phenomena, are applied to customer's problems to achieve accurate and efficient solutions. Practical project experience in both analytical and experimental aerodynamic techniques is the basis for AMA’s excellent reputation for delivering results for commercial programs.

AMA is involved in applied research in the areas of aircraft and missile aerodynamics, submersible hydrodynamics, experimental programs, and fluid mechanics problems associated with energy. AMA’s prediction techniques can be used at the preliminary and detailed design levels on diverse vehicle configurations experiencing a wide range of flow phenomena. AMA's goal is to provide the most useful, accurate, engineering prediction methods possible using the latest technology to our customers.

Besides our AMA Aerodynamic and Simulation Suite packages, AMA has experience using government developed aerodynamic codes such as the US Naval Surface Warfare Center (NSWC) Aero-Prediction codes, the US Air Force's Missile DATCOM, and MADM, SHABP, HABP (Hypersonic Arbitrary Body Program). AMA maintains a variety of CFD codes such as OVERFLOW and Cart3D.
